Lets compare vitamin content per 500 calories of Abiyuch vs Roasted Cashews:
500 calories of Abiyuch have more Vitamin C than Roasted Cashews.
500 calories of Roasted Cashews have insufficient amounts of Vitamin C
Both Raw Abiyuch as well as Dry Roasted Cashew Nuts have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A in 500 calories.
Comparing minerals per 500 calories for Abiyuch vs Roasted Cashews:
500 calories of Abiyuch have 2.2 times more Iron, 1.8 times more Manganese, 4.5 times more Potassium and 391 times more Water than Roasted Cashews.
While 500 kcal of Dry Roasted Cashew Nuts contain 4.7 times more Copper, 1.3 times more Magnesium, 1.3 times more Phosphorus and 2.2 times more Zinc than Raw Abiyuch.
Both Raw Abiyuch as well as Dry Roasted Cashew Nuts lack sufficient amounts of Calcium in 500 calories.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 500 calories:
500 calories of Abiyuch have 4.5 times more Carbohydrate, 14.2 times more Sugars and 14.7 times more Fiber than Roasted Cashews.
While 500 kcal of Dry Roasted Cashew Nuts contain 55.7 times more Fat and 78.6 times more Saturated Fat than Raw Abiyuch.
Both Abiyuch and Roasted Cashews offer comparable quantities of Energy and Protein per 500 calories.
500 calories of Roasted Cashews provide inadequate amounts of Fiber
